Cold Storage warehouse

Cold storage warehouses are essential for the food and beverage industry. As they allow businesses to store products at a consistent temperature for long periods of time. However, these facilities can be energy-intensive, and upgrading the equipment can help to reduce energy consumption and save money.

There are a number of factors to consider when upgrading cold storage warehouse equipment. These include the type of products being stored, the size of the warehouse, and the current equipment.

Type of Products

The type of products being stored will determine the type of equipment that is needed. For example, if the warehouse is storing frozen foods, then the equipment will need to be able to maintain a very low temperature.

Size of the Cold Storage Warehouses

The size of the warehouse will also affect the type of equipment that is needed. For larger warehouses, it may be necessary to install multiple units.

Current Equipment

The current equipment in the warehouse will also need to be considered. If the equipment is old or inefficient, then it may be necessary to replace it entirely. However, if the equipment is relatively new and efficient, then it may be possible to upgrade it with new components.

Some of the key equipment that can be upgraded to improve energy efficiency include:

  • Condenser units: Condenser units are responsible for removing heat from the refrigerant, and they can be a major source of energy consumption. Upgrading to a more efficient condenser unit can save a significant amount of energy.
  • Condenser coils: Condenser coils are responsible for transferring heat from the refrigerant to the outside air, and they can also be a major source of energy consumption. Upgrading to a more efficient condenser coil can also save a significant amount of energy.
  • Expansion valves: Expansion valves control the flow of refrigerant into the evaporator, and they can be a major source of energy consumption. Upgrading to a more efficient expansion valve can save a significant amount of energy.
  • EPR (electronic pressure regulating valve): EPR valves are a type of expansion valve that uses electronic controls to regulate the flow of refrigerant. They are more efficient than traditional expansion valves, and they can save a significant amount of energy.

In addition to the equipment listed above, there are a number of other factors that can be considered to improve the energy efficiency of a cold storage warehouses. These include:

  • Insulation: Insulation can help to reduce heat loss from the warehouse, and it can save a significant amount of energy.
  • Doors: Doors are a major source of heat loss from a warehouse, and upgrading to more efficient doors can save a significant amount of energy.
  • Lighting: Lighting can also be a major source of heat loss from a warehouse, and upgrading to more efficient lighting can save a significant amount of energy.

Upgrading the equipment in a cold storage warehouse can be a significant investment, but it can also save a significant amount of energy and money. By considering the factors listed above, businesses can make sure that they are upgrading their equipment in the most efficient way possible.
